FLYJOY Snack Bars Featured in Des Moines Register

FLYJOY, a healthy line of quinoa snack bars founded by young entrepreneur Curtis Bomgaars, was recently featured in the Des Moines Register! FLYJOY is not only committed to healthy snacking, but also to giving back and helping to promote self-sustaining business in developing countries. Ten percent of the sales from each bar go to Pennsylvania based nonprofit, HOPE International.
